The T20i series between England and South -Africa He goes to Manchester, while both sides are preparing for the second meeting at Emirates Old Trafford. With south -Africa Getting a victory of 14 runs (DLS) In the first game affected by the rain, the visitors won a 1-0 and will be eager to seal the series with another victory.
South Africa showed a strong comprehensive performance at the opening, with its depth of battle and disciplined bowls demonstrating decisive. With a boost next to them, the protein will be sure to wrap the series in Old Trafford.
England, meanwhile, is under pressure after falling into the first game. Despite some promising actions with the bat, the hosts struggled to keep up with the necessary rate and could not counteract the bowls of South -Africa at key moments. Harry Brook And his men are now facing an essential situation to level the series and lead it to a decision.

The Old Trafford Cricket Ground was known for having delivered a balanced contest between bat and ball. However, one of its amazing features is the advantage that it offers to the teams that beat first. Despite the surface that helps the bowls as the game progresses, the sides that set a goal have achieved more often wins.
